On a debian machine, I suddenly cannot install ssmtp via the following
apt-get update && apt-get install ssmtp
Before it was all working seamlessly up until now.
Also just an FYI. I am doing this on a dockerFile on a debian container.

I ran into the same issue, but it has to do with the fact that the package sSMTP package is currently unmaintained.
This package has been orphaned since 2019-03-19. msmtp can be used as an alternative.
So the fix would be replacing your sSMTP package with the suggested msmtp package.
